Light Truck Drivers Salary in Georgia
Ranked #28 of 51 · GA
1% below U.S. average
Mean annual salary $48,290 ≈ $23/hr
Median annual salary $44,050
Employment 26,050
Salary Distribution (10th–90th percentile)
P10 $28,020P25 $35,880 Median $44,050P75 $53,340P90 $82,790
About 80% of light truck driverss in Georgia earn between $28,020 and $82,790. The blue band is the middle 50% (P25–P75); the dot marks the median.
Compared to the U.S.
The mean light truck drivers salary in Georgia is $48,290, about 1% below the U.S. average ($48,770). That works out to roughly $23/hr at 2,080 hours per year.
